Koenji pt1

Koenji is a small district, located just outside Shinjuku, near Nakano. Koenji is easily reachable by using the Chuo and Sobu line. It's a small and quiet neighborhood that recently gained popularity because its very vintage and eccentric shops scattered around.
Take the South Exit, and then proceede trough this covered shopping street and finally explore the so-called LOOK, a Japanese "shotengai" (again, it means shopping street).

If you don't know what Shibuya is, well. It's one of the main shopping district in Tokyo, and it is extremely popular among the so called "gyaru". Normal people shop there as well, since you can find almost every fast-fashion chain store in there. I may write a proper post on Shibuya in future.
